Bhāngar Mosquito Forecast: What to Expect

If you're planning a visit or living in Bhāngar, understanding the Bhāngar mosquito forecast is essential for your comfort and health. Mosquito activity peaks during the monsoon months from June to August, with a forecast rating of 9 to 10 on our scale, indicating high mosquito presence. This is largely due to the area's numerous water bodies and rice paddies, which provide ideal breeding grounds. From October through February, mosquito activity decreases significantly, offering a more pleasant outdoor experience. Factors Driving Mosquito Activity in Bhāngar

Several factors influence mosquito populations in Bhāngar. The region's tropical climate, combined with frequent monsoon rains, creates a perfect environment for mosquitoes to thrive. Key influences include: - Stagnant water in rice fields and ponds - Warm temperatures averaging 25-35°C - Humidity levels above 70% Additionally, urban expansion near the Sundarbans mangrove forest has altered local ecosystems, sometimes increasing mosquito habitats. Mosquito-Borne Diseases in Bhāngar

Bhāngar is susceptible to several mosquito-borne illnesses, notably dengue fever, chikungunya, and malaria. The Aedes aegypti mosquito, prevalent here, is a primary vector for dengue and chikungunya. In recent years, local health authorities have reported sporadic dengue outbreaks, especially during the monsoon season. Protecting yourself involves: 1. Using insect repellent 2. Wearing long sleeves and pants 3. Eliminating standing water near your home For more information on symptoms and treatment, consult the National Vector Borne Disease Control Programme. Staying informed is crucial to prevent illness.
